here, you have sliders and input boxes to set fractal spreading, repetition and aspect.
You can set fractal spreading betwwen a MINimum and a MAXimum, in the horizontal (X) and/or vertical (Y) directions. Values are from -3.0 to 3.0.
With this parameter, you can set fractal iteration, repetition and so detail. Values are from 0.0 to 1000.0
With these parameters, you can change fractal aspect, in the horizontal (X) and/or vertical (Y) directions, except for Mandelbrot and Sierpinski types.
With these three buttons, you can save your work with all its parameters, open a previouly saved fractal, or return to the initial state before all modifications.
You can choose what fractal type will be, for instance Mandelbrot, Julia, Barnsley ou Sierpinski
This tab contains options for fractal color setting.
This slider and its input boxes allow you to set the number of colors for the fractal, between 2 and 8192. A palette of these colors is displayed at he bottom of the tab. Actually, that's a gradient between colors in fractal: you can change colors with “Color intensity ” and “Color function ” options. Fractal colors don't depend on colors of the original image (you can use a white image for fractals as well).
These three sliders and their inputboxes allow you to set color intensity in the three Red, Green and Blue color channels. Values vary from 0.0 to 1.0.
For the Red, Green and Blue color channels, you can select how color will be treated:
Sinus: Color variations will be modulated according to the sinus function.
Cosinus: Color densities will vary according to cosinus function.
None: Color densities will vary linearly.
Inversion: if you check this option, higher color values will be swapped with lower ones and vice-versa.
These options allow you to set where color values must be taken.
Apply active gradient to final image : used colors will be that of active gradient. You should be able to select another gradient by clicking on the gradient source button.
